x86/sev: Disable ftrace branch profiling in SEV startup code
Ftrace branch profiling inserts absolute references to its metadata at call sites, and this implies that this kind of instrumentation cannot be used while executing from the 1:1 mapping of memory. Therefore, disable ftrace branch profiling in the SEV startup routines, by disabling it for the entire SEV core source file.
